What Are Binary Options?
Binary options are a type of financial instrument where traders predict whether the price of an asset (like stocks, currencies, or commodities) will rise or fall within a specific time frame. If your prediction is correct, you earn a profit; if not, you lose your investment. It’s a simple concept, but it requires careful planning and risk management.
Common Financial Risks in Binary Options Trading
Here are some of the most common risks that novice traders face:
1. Market Volatility
The financial markets are unpredictable, and prices can change rapidly due to news, economic events, or market sentiment. For example, if you predict that the price of gold will rise, but an unexpected geopolitical event causes it to drop, you could lose your investment.
2. Lack of Knowledge
Jumping into trading without understanding the basics can lead to costly mistakes. For instance, not knowing how to read charts or analyze trends might result in poor decision-making.
3. Overtrading
Some traders get carried away and place too many trades in a short period. This can lead to emotional decisions and increased losses. For example, after a losing trade, a novice trader might try to “win back” their money by placing more trades, often without proper analysis.
4. Poor Risk Management
Failing to manage risk is one of the biggest mistakes beginners make. For example, investing too much capital in a single trade can lead to significant losses if the trade doesn’t go as planned.

Risk Management Tips for Beginners
Here are some practical tips to help you manage risk effectively:
1. Use the 2% Rule
Never risk more than 2% of your trading capital on a single trade. This ensures that even a series of losses won’t wipe out your account.
2. Set Stop-Loss and Take-Profit Levels
These tools automatically close your trade when it reaches a certain profit or loss level. For example, if you set a stop-loss at 10%, your trade will close if the loss reaches that point.
3. Diversify Your Trades
Don’t put all your eggs in one basket. Spread your investments across different assets to reduce risk.
4. Stay Informed
Keep up with market news and trends. For example, if you’re trading oil, monitor factors like supply and demand, geopolitical events, and economic reports.
Examples of Binary Options Trades
Let’s look at a couple of examples to illustrate how binary options work:
Example 1: Gold Trade
- Asset: Gold - Prediction: Price will rise in the next 5 minutes - Investment: $50 - Potential Payout: 80% ($90 total return if correct) - Outcome: If the price of gold rises within 5 minutes, you earn $40 profit. If it falls, you lose your $50 investment.
Example 2: EUR/USD Trade
- Asset: EUR/USD currency pair - Prediction: Price will fall in the next 15 minutes - Investment: $30 - Potential Payout: 75% ($52.50 total return if correct) - Outcome: If the EUR/USD price drops within 15 minutes, you earn $22.50 profit. If it rises, you lose your $30 investment.
